Solve for x. 9 ≤ 17 − 4x

If you would like to solve 9 <= 17 - 4x for x, you can do this using the following steps:
9 <= 17 - 4x
4x <= 17 - 9
4x <= 8 /4
x <= 8/4
x <= 2
The correct result would be x <= 2.
